Taylor Swift quietly removes controversial scale scene from "Anti-Hero" music video on Apple Music
The "Anti-Hero" scene in which Swift weighs herself sparked conversations on fatphobia

Taylor Swift in the music video for “Anti-Hero” Screenshot: Taylor Swift/Youtube
After accusations of fatphobia arose following the release of Taylor Swift’s music video for “Anti-Hero” from her new album Midnights, a new version has been quietly uploaded to Apple Music without the scene in question.
In the original music video, which is still available for viewing on YouTube, Swift steps on the dreaded scale only for it to lob the word “FAT” back at her. While it’s a passing moment in the music video, the message remains pretty clear: For thin people like Swift, being considered fat is terrifying, and a damning thing in a society that still lauds thinness as a marker of beauty.
